Abstract: Inspired by the information prediction existing in the nature intelligent agents, the author has developed a modified particle swarm optimisation (PSO) with a forward PD controller (SPSO-FWPD) earlier. Comprehensive analysis for the model is provided in the paper, including its stabilisation, convergence and dynamic behaviour. Later, another modified PSO with a feedback PD controller (SPSO-FBPD) is presented accompanying some analysis. The introductions of different PD controllers develop the standard PSO (SPSO) with information prediction capability, which can guide the particle to respond to the change of their exemplars correctly and rapidly, and greatly contributes to a successful global search. The proposed methods provide some new ideas for the improvement of SPSO, and are compared with SPSO based on some numerical optimisation simulations. The relative experimental results show SPSO with different PD controller performs better than SPSO on the complex optimisation problems.
